The cost of living difference between Bellaire, OH and Wetherington, OH is dramatic. Bellaire is 52.2% cheaper than Wetherington,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Bellaire has a cost index of 60 while Wetherington sits at 126,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.

On the housing front, median rent in Bellaire is $732/month compared to $1,431/month in Wetherington — a 49%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Bellaire is more affordable at $85,800 median vs $607,300.

Median household income in Bellaire is $35,000 compared to $196,167 in Wetherington (-82.2%). While Wetherington is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income. Looking at affordability, residents of Bellaire spend roughly 25.1% of their income on rent, more than the 8.8% in Wetherington.
